Toyota Presents Updates for 2024 Land Cruiser

Not one for electric vehicles, Toyota has introduced the 2024 offering of their beloved Land Cruiser as a hybrid. According to a report from Car and Driver, the world’s most successful car manufacturer has also revealed new crucial tidbits about the 2024 Land Cruiser’s pricing and trim levels.

Going Retro

The base trim for the 2024 Land Cruiser is called the “1958.” Land Cruiser fans know 1958 as the first year the iconic 4×4 was available in the United States. Car and Driver reports that the 1958 will hit dealership lots this spring with a starting price tag of $57,345.

The 1958 will have cloth seats and an 8-inch touchscreen that supports Android Auto and Apple CarPlay. Its front seats will also be heated and manually adjustable. Other features in the 1958 include a pushbutton start, keyless entry, a blind-spot monitor, and automatic climate control. The 1958 trim also sports round LED headlights instead of the rectangular ones that the next trim comes with. Additionally, the 1958 will feature LED fog lights while rolling on 18-inch wheels with 245/70 all-season tires. It will also feature four-wheel drive and Crawl Control, which Car and Driver describes ascruise control for off-roading.

The Mid-Tier

Toyota is simply calling the next level up the Land Cruiser. Its starting price is $63,345. The mid-level trim comes with front seats that are both heated and ventilated. It also sports SofTex upholstery, larger display screens, a power liftgate, and a 10-speaker audio system. The mid-tier Land Cruiser also features a Multi-Terrain Monitor that utilizes various cameras to assist drivers in avoiding obstacles while off-roading.

Car and Driver also notes that Toyota has made a Premium package available for the mid-trim Land Cruiser. The Premium package includes:

  • Leather seats
  • A digital rearview mirror
  • A head-up display
  • A 14-speaker JBL audio system
  • A sunroof
  • Additional USB ports
  • A cooler in the center console

Toyota has yet to reveal the price for the Premium package.







The Top Dog

For Land Cruiser fans who are fine with dropping $76,345 on the hybrid SUV, the top-tier trim, the First Edition, is the way to go. The First Edition combines the round LED headlights of the 1958 trim with all the cool features of the mid-tier Premium package. However, Car and Driver notes that the First Edition also sports different 18-inch wheels and comes with a special badge, rock rails, a front skid plate, and a roof rack.

They also report that the First Edition will come with mud flaps behind the wheels, a tailgate light, and a rear door guard. Toyota will offer it in seven colors, including a new one called Meteor Shower.

Other Land Cruiser Specs

A report from Motor1 notes that the 2024 Land Cruiser differs from the 2021 model in that the latter could seat up to eight people, while the former only has room for five. The 2021 Land Cruiser also came with 8,200 pounds of towing capacity. In comparison, the 2024 edition can only tow 6,000 pounds.

Car and Driver reports that each trim level for the 2024 Land Cruiser sports a hybrid powertrain with a turbocharged 2.4-liter inline-four combustion engine capable of generating 326 horsepower. It also comes with an eight-speed automatic transmission. Toyota rates the Land Cruiser’s powertrain as getting 23 miles per gallon.
